How BABEL performs as a guess

Wordle accepts BABEL as a guess, but the solver does not list it as a possible answer.

Played as an opener, it lands at least one colored tile in 80.1% of games, misses completely in 19.9%, and leaves about 203 possible answers on average.

In the previous complete opener benchmark, it ranks #12,567 of 14,855 openers, averaging 3.83 guesses in games solved within six turns.

First-turn measures

All four describe BABEL used as an opening guess. Entropy is the same idea as “avg ruled out” on a log scale: a higher number means the guess splits the possible answers into more, smaller groups.

Optimal play

Opening with BABEL, a proven-optimal strategy averages 3.79 guesses and ranks #10,084 of 14,855 legal openers. The best proven opener, TARSE, averages 3.55.

No guaranteed hard-mode solve In hard mode, no strategy that opens with BABEL can guarantee a solve within six guesses.

Our six-turn simulation says 3.83; proven optimal play reaches 3.79. The fixed strategy accounts for the difference.

These figures come from exhaustive game-tree search and are exact for the NYT lists of July 2023 (3,158 answers). They do not use the site's working answer pool.
